Product DescriptionRobbins shows how all students, including those with special needs, can learn mathematics effectively within the mainstream curriculum. By drawing on case studies from several countries, he illustrates the implications of inclusive education for classroom teaching, whole school approaches, and teacher development.Review"Read these books and be inspired."- Times Educational Supplement, June 15, 2001"Robbins's position is well documented."—Mathematics: Teaching in the Middle SchoolAbout the AuthorBrian Robbins is Visiting Lecturer at the University of Birmingham, UK.
